Limbs Trimming in Reno, NV
Limbs trimming services involve the careful pruning and removal of overgrown or damaged branches from trees and shrubs on residential properties. This process helps maintain the health and appearance of trees, reduces the risk of falling limbs, and promotes better growth. Typical projects include trimming back overhanging branches near roofs or power lines, shaping trees for aesthetic purposes, or removing dead or diseased limbs to prevent potential hazards.
Homeowners interested in limbs trimming should consider the size and type of trees, as well as the specific goals for their landscape. It’s important to understand which branches need removal and how trimming may impact the overall health and structure of the trees. Proper trimming can enhance curb appeal and safety, making it a valuable service for maintaining a well-kept property.

Limbs Trimming Questions
What types of trees benefit from limbs trimming? Limbs trimming is suitable for most deciduous and evergreen trees to promote health and safety.
Why is regular limbs trimming important? Regular trimming helps prevent falling branches and maintains the tree’s overall shape and health.
When is the best time to trim tree limbs? The ideal time is during late winter or early spring before new growth begins.
What should property owners consider before trimming? It's important to assess the tree’s condition and avoid removing more than 25% of the canopy at once.
